What is Sustainable Farming?
Sustainable farming, also referred to as regenerative agriculture, is a method of farming that focuses on using techniques that promote environmental stewardship, social responsibility, and economic profitability. It aims to ensure the long-term viability of agricultural systems while minimizing the negative impact on the environment and natural resources.
Unlike conventional farming methods that heavily rely on synthetic fertilizers, pesticides, and intensive irrigation, sustainable farming takes a holistic approach. It incorporates practices such as crop rotation, cover cropping, integrated pest management, and the use of organic fertilizers to enhance soil health, conserve water, and preserve biodiversity.
The Benefits of Sustainable Farming
Sustainable farming offers numerous benefits that go beyond environmental conservation. Let’s delve into some of the key advantages:
- Environmental Preservation: By minimizing the use of chemical inputs and adopting practices that enhance soil fertility, sustainable farming helps prevent soil erosion, water pollution, and degradation of ecosystems. It also promotes biodiversity and the preservation of natural habitats.
- Improved Soil Health: Sustainable farming practices prioritize soil health by promoting organic matter accumulation, reducing soil erosion, and increasing nutrient availability. This leads to improved crop productivity and resilience, as well as increased carbon sequestration, which helps mitigate climate change.
- Water Conservation: Sustainable farming techniques, such as precision irrigation and rainwater harvesting, help optimize water use and reduce water waste. This is particularly important in regions facing water scarcity, as it ensures the efficient utilization of this precious resource.
- Enhanced Food Safety and Quality: Sustainable farming often involves avoiding or reducing the use of synthetic pesticides and genetically modified organisms (GMOs). This results in healthier, more nutritious crops and reduces the potential risks associated with pesticide residues in food.
- Resilient Farming Systems: By diversifying crops, implementing agroforestry systems, and embracing climate-smart practices, sustainable farmers can build resilient farming systems that are better equipped to withstand extreme weather events and changing climatic conditions.
The Future of Sustainable Farming
As the world faces interconnected challenges such as climate change, population growth, and food security, sustainable farming emerges as a promising solution to transform the agricultural sector. Its principles align with the United Nations Sustainable Development Goals, providing a roadmap to address global challenges and promote sustainable development.
Moreover, sustainable farming practices have the potential to foster rural development and improve the livelihoods of small-scale farmers. By embracing sustainable techniques, farmers can reduce their reliance on costly inputs, increase their income through value-added products, and contribute to the local economy.
The rise of sustainable farming also paves the way for innovative technologies and approaches. Precision agriculture, vertical farming, and aquaponics are just a few examples of how sustainable farming can leverage cutting-edge technology to optimize resource use and increase productivity.
Ultimately, the success of sustainable farming relies on the collaboration of various stakeholders, including farmers, policymakers, consumers, and researchers. By working together, we can create a more sustainable and resilient agricultural system that meets the needs of present and future generations.
Frequently Asked Questions (FAQs)
Q: What makes sustainable farming different from conventional farming?
A: Sustainable farming emphasizes the use of practices that protect the environment, promote soil health, and ensure the long-term viability of agricultural systems. It seeks to minimize the use of synthetic inputs and focuses on holistic management approaches.
Q: How does sustainable farming benefit the environment?
A: Sustainable farming reduces soil erosion, prevents water pollution, preserves biodiversity, and promotes the efficient use of resources such as water and energy. It also contributes to carbon sequestration and helps mitigate climate change.
Q: Is sustainable farming economically viable?
A: While transitioning to sustainable farming practices may require initial investments, they can lead to long-term economic benefits. By reducing input costs, increasing yield stability, and accessing premium markets, sustainable farmers can improve their profitability and contribute to rural development.
Q: How does sustainable farming ensure food safety?
A: Sustainable farming often avoids or minimizes the use of synthetic pesticides and GMOs, resulting in safer and healthier food. It also promotes responsible use of antibiotics in livestock and encourages the use of organic fertilizers.
Q: What role can consumers play in supporting sustainable farming?
A: Consumers can support sustainable farming by choosing to purchase organic and locally produced food, supporting farmers’ markets, and engaging in community-supported agriculture. By making informed choices, consumers can drive demand for sustainable agricultural practices.
